오프라인 평가 실행

마이그레이션 센터 탐색 클라이언트 CLI 또는 mcdc CLI를 사용하면 검색 단계에서 수집한 정보로 오프라인 평가를 실행할 수 있습니다. 오프라인 평가는 마이그레이션에 대한 대략적인 적합성 평가 결과를 제공하고 다양한 마이그레이션 여정에서 잠재적인 방해 요소를 제공하는 보고서를 만듭니다. 또한 마이그레이션 전에 해결해야 하는 문제도 설명합니다.

오프라인 평가는 다음 점수 중 하나를 사용하여 전반적인 적합성 평가를 제공합니다.

  • 매우 적합
  • 적합하지만, 주의가 필요한 몇 가지 항목이 발견됨
  • 마이그레이션하기 전에 최소 수준의 작업 필요
  • 마이그레이션하기 전에 중간 수준의 작업 필요
  • 마이그레이션하기 전에 높은 수준의 작업 필요
  • 적합하지 않음
  • 데이터 불충분

시작하기 전에

  • 오프라인 평가 보고서를 생성하려면 먼저 mcdc CLI를 사용하여 애셋에서 데이터를 검색하고 수집합니다. 자세한 내용은 인벤토리 검색 실행을 참조하세요.

보고서 생성

mcdc CLI를 사용하면 오프라인 평가 보고서를 HTML, JSON, CSV 또는 XLSX 파일 형식으로 출력할 수 있습니다. HTML 및 CSV 보고서는 요약 및 세부 버전으로 제공됩니다.

HTML

요약

  1. mcdc CLI를 다운로드한 디렉터리에서 다음 명령어를 실행합니다.

    Linux

    ./mcdc report --format html --file REPORT_NAME.html

    Windows

    mcdc.exe report --format html --file REPORT_NAME.html

    현재 디렉터리에 REPORT_NAME.html이라는 HTML 파일이 출력됩니다.

  2. 보고서를 보려면 브라우저에서 REPORT_NAME.html을 엽니다.

    이 보고서에는 비용 분석 섹션이 포함됩니다.

    이 보고서를 사용하여 Google Cloud에서 현대화된 워크로드를 실행하는 비용을 추정하세요. 이 보고서는 VM을 현대화 전략별로 그룹화하고 현대화 전략과 전체 비용을 합산합니다. 비용 분석은 워크로드를 현대화하려는 정도 및 투자할 노력의 범위에 따라 추구하려는 현대화 전략을 결정하는 데 도움이 됩니다.

    이 계산은 CPU, 메모리, 스토리지 수와 같은 VM 구성 세부정보를 기반으로 하며 현대화 대상에 맞지 않는 VM을 제외합니다.

상세

  1. mcdc CLI를 다운로드한 디렉터리에서 다음 명령어를 실행합니다.

    Linux

    ./mcdc report --format html --full --file REPORT_NAME.html

    Windows

    mcdc.exe report --format html --full --file REPORT_NAME.html

    현재 디렉터리에 REPORT_NAME.html이라는 HTML 파일이 출력됩니다.

  2. 보고서를 보려면 브라우저에서 REPORT_NAME.html을 엽니다.

    보고서에는 검색된 모든 VM이 나열된 표가 포함됩니다. 테이블에 열을 추가할 수 있습니다. 텍스트 필터를 테이블에 적용할 수도 있습니다.

    표에서 VM을 열어 속성, 대상 여정, 앱 구성요소를 확인할 수 있습니다. 그런 다음 VM에서 앱 구성요소를 열어서 해당 속성과 대상 여정을 확인할 수 있습니다.

    보고 대상 VM 수가 일반적으로 10,000개 VM을 초과할 정도로 많으면 상세 HTML 보고서가 열리지 않을 수 있습니다. 하지만 정확한 숫자는 머신, 브라우저, 보고서 콘텐츠에 따라 다를 수 있습니다. 이러한 경우에는 XLSX 보고서가 좋은 대안입니다.

JSON

  1. mcdc CLI를 다운로드한 디렉터리에서 다음 명령어를 실행합니다.

    Linux

    ./mcdc report --format json --file REPORT_NAME.json

    Windows

    mcdc.exe report --format json --file REPORT_NAME.json

    이 도구는 REPORT_NAME.json이라는 JSON 파일을 현재 디렉터리에 출력합니다.

  2. 텍스트 편집기로 파일을 엽니다.

CSV

요약

  1. mcdc CLI를 다운로드한 디렉터리에서 다음 명령어를 실행합니다.

    Linux

    ./mcdc report --format csv --file REPORT_NAME.csv

    Windows

    mcdc.exe report --format csv --file REPORT_NAME.csv

    이 도구는 REPORT_NAME.csv라는 CSV 파일을 현재 디렉터리에 출력합니다.

  2. CSV 보고서를 데이터 시각화 유틸리티로 가져옵니다.

    이 보고서에는 각 VM의 각 여정에 대한 적합성 점수가 포함되지만 개별 규칙의 결과가 포함되지 않습니다.

상세

  1. mcdc CLI를 다운로드한 디렉터리에서 다음 명령어를 실행합니다.

    Linux

    ./mcdc report --format csv --full --file REPORT_NAME.csv

    Windows

    mcdc.exe report --format csv --full --file REPORT_NAME.csv

    이 도구는 REPORT_NAME.csv라는 CSV 파일을 현재 디렉터리에 출력합니다.

  2. CSV 보고서를 데이터 시각화 유틸리티로 가져옵니다.

    이 보고서에는 각 VM의 모든 규칙의 결과 및 애플리케이션 구성요소가 포함됩니다.

XLSX

  1. mcdc CLI를 다운로드한 디렉터리에서 다음 명령어를 실행합니다.

    Linux

    ./mcdc report --format xlsx --file REPORT_NAME.xlsx

    Windows

    mcdc.exe report --format xlsx --file REPORT_NAME.xlsx

    이 도구는 REPORT_NAME.xlsx라는 스프레드시트를 현재 디렉터리에 출력합니다.

  2. 스프레드시트를 엽니다.

    스프레드시트에는 다음을 표시하는 여러 개의 워크시트가 포함됩니다.

    • 검색된 모든 VM에 대한 정보
    • 검색된 모든 애플리케이션 구성요소에 대한 정보
    • 각 VM 및 앱 구성요소에 대한 모든 여정의 적합성 점수
    • 해당 여정의 모든 규칙에 대한 결과가 포함된 여정별 워크시트

mcdc CLI는 평가 데이터 및 로그 정보를 호스트 머신의 ~/.mcdc 디렉터리에 저장합니다. 이 데이터를 삭제하는 방법에 대한 자세한 내용은 호스트 머신에서 수집된 데이터 삭제를 참조하세요.

대상 플랫폼 지정

보고서를 생성할 때 --target-platform 플래그를 사용하여 VM을 마이그레이션할 특정 플랫폼을 나타냅니다. 사용 가능한 옵션은 gcp, anthos, anthosbm, containers, all입니다. 각 옵션을 통해 평가할 서로 다른 여정 집합을 지정할 수 있습니다.

  • gcp는 Compute Engine, Google Cloud VMware Engine에 대한 리프트 앤 시프트 여정, Google Kubernetes Engine, GKE Autopilot, Cloud Run에 대한 컨테이너화 여정을 평가합니다.
  • anthos는 베어메탈용 Google Distributed Cloud Virtual에 대한 리프트 앤 시프트 여정과 GKE 및 Cloud Run에 대한 컨테이너화 여정을 평가합니다.
  • anthosbmanthos와 동일합니다.
  • containers는 GKE Enterprise, Google Kubernetes Engine, GKE Autopilot, Cloud Run에 대한 현대화를 평가합니다.
  • all은 모든 가능한 여정을 평가합니다.

예를 들어 보고서를 gcp 마이그레이션 여정으로 제한하려면 다음 명령어를 실행합니다.

Linux

./mcdc report --format FORMAT --target-platform gcp --file REPORT_NAME

Windows

mcdc.exe report --format FORMAT --target-platform gcp --file REPORT_NAME

다음 단계